Laser Etching and Marking

The precision laser etching and marking services offered by Prime Products are capable of producing extremely sharp graphics on a variety of materials and coatings.

Our customers in the aerospace, medical and audio equipment industries use Prime Products’ laser etching and marking capabilities for illuminated graphics, plastic parts, painted parts, paint removal, anodize removal and parts marking.

Using our fiber lasers, we are able to produce the graphics on our illuminated products by etching away the dark opaque top coat while leaving intact the translucent white coat, which has been carefully applied to meet our customer’s lighting requirements. Laser etching is also used to produce graphics by removing paint or anodize to expose the underlying substrate. Our lasers are capable of producing a permanent mark in contrasting color on a wide variety of materials, including carbon and stainless steel, aluminum, acrylic, polycarbonate and silicone.

Our laser etching and marking equipment features an Ytterbium fiber laser, a 6″ diameter marking field, an indexing table for larger volume production runs, and a Y-axis laser head motion for part sizes up to 25″ x 16″. All product-holding fixtures are designed and built in-house.
